levenshulme antiques village

Levenshulme Antiques Village; a treasure trove of interestingly diverse and truly remarkable artefacts offers an eclectic collection of products, ranging from fine furnishings, statuary, decorative ornaments, pine antiques, reclaimed bricks and tiles, and historic toys, to collectors items, elaborate fireplaces, stained glass, and quality hardwood antique doors.

Built in 1898 as the town hall for the Levenshulme Urban District Council and consisting of twenty individual antique specialist shops, the ornate, green-tiled building is itself an antique worth beholding.
